Combining AlCl3·6H2O and an ionic liquid to prepare chlorohydrin esters from glycerol
Villorbina, Gemma,Tomàs, Albert,Escribà, Marc,Oromí-Farrús, Mireia,Eras, Jordi,Balcells, Mercè,Canela, Ramon
experimental part, p. 2828 - 2830 (2009/09/30)
We describe here the first example in which glycerol has been transformed into chlorohydrin esters using an ionic liquid and hydrated aluminium chloride. The method avoids using Crown-18 ether, which was needed to obtain a similar yield when KCl was used.
